What is aluminum and oxygen ionic compound formula?

The ionic compound formed between aluminum and oxygen is aluminum oxide, with the chemical formula Al2O3. In this compound, aluminum (Al) has a 3+ charge, while oxygen (O) has a 2- charge. The formula represents the combining ratio of the two elements to form a stable compound.
